A lot of times people design things in the designer or register and go thru the pages and do nothing, I can tell the path on my end, and I would like to be able to follow up with them if they don't get emails (many times people have spam blockers and probably dont know you make contact). I offer full color shirts and things priced by color also (traditional screen printing) as well as other items. It seems like full color stuff in general does not present a problem, but there are a whole host of issues with one color items (they used multiple shades of blue for instance, or put a full color graphic, etc), and many times I could save the sale if I could speak to the person. For instance, a few days ago I had someone design a screen printed hat, which I only offer one color, the system would not give them a price as they used multiple colors, but by the design I was able to assume they wanted embroidery, so I was able to do so just a few days ago, by searching the registered email and reverse looking up some stuff, and it was determined the person did in fact want embroidery (which I also do), and I was able to likely convert this to a sale (I will know shortly). This was great, but many times there is no link to a phone # from the email address in a search. Ideally, the optional NAME field would be great also.
